Google settles age-bias case for $11m

Bloomberg Google agreed to pay $11 million to end a lawsuit accusing the internet giant of discriminating against older job applicants, a deal that amounts to an average payout of more than $35,000 for 227 people who joined the class action. Emirates NBD profits up 49%

Bloomberg Emirates NBD PJSC’s first-half profit jumped 49 percent as Dubai’s biggest bank benefitted from the sale of a stake in its card payments processing unit. Net income advanced to AED7.48 billion ($2.04 billion) from 5.02 billion a year earlier, the state-controlled lender said in a statement.
